Simple Machines Lab

Sunday, August 16 · Sylvan Park

9:30-10 AM
Sensory-Friendly Start

10–11:30 AM
Higher-Energy Toddler Engineering Lab

A hands-on engineering play lab where tiny scientists can experiment with simple machines, build their own creations, and see what happens. Toddlers can explore pulleys, levers, wheels, and ramps through movement, problem-solving, and plenty of open-ended play.

Building challenges will be available for children who want them, but there’s no single right way to do science play. Toddlers are welcome to build, test, repeat, observe, or simply follow whatever catches their curiosity. Is it the bubbles? It’s usually the bubbles.
